It's been a long time, but I was thinking shorter bats at that age - 29" and 30" bats are > 50% total height of most U10s!

IMO the success experienced after U10 with the adept-at-hiding-mechanical-flaws -11 and -12 drop bats is largely responsible for the poor mechanics that subsequently limit similar success at U12 and older when the average pitching speed increases. IME, in BB the poor swing mechanics are corrected sooner because they are forced to transition to the smaller drop/heavier bats sooner.

If I had $1200 (4 bats @ $300) to burn at U10, I'd spend it on improving swing mechanics and learning to swing -10 drops well rather than high-end -11 and -12 bats.
